数据库打包什么意思
-
数据库打包是指将数据库中的数据和相关的对象(如表、视图、存储过程等)以一种可移植的方式进行归档和备份的过程。打包数据库的目的是为了方便数据的迁移、备份和恢复操作。
数据库打包的主要意义和作用如下:
-
数据迁移:数据库打包可以将一个数据库从一个环境迁移到另一个环境,比如从开发环境迁移到测试环境或生产环境。通过打包,可以将数据库的结构和数据一并导出,并在目标环境中重新创建和导入,从而实现数据的无缝迁移。
-
数据备份:打包数据库可以将数据库的数据和相关对象进行归档,以便在需要时进行恢复。通过定期打包数据库,可以保护数据库免受数据丢失的风险,同时也可以保留历史数据的备份,以便进行数据分析和审计。
-
数据恢复:数据库打包还可以用于数据恢复的目的。当数据库发生故障或数据损坏时,可以使用打包文件进行恢复操作,将数据库恢复到之前的状态。
-
数据共享:通过打包数据库,可以将数据库的数据和对象进行导出,并在其他系统或数据库中进行共享。这样可以方便地与其他系统进行数据交换和共享。
-
数据库版本控制:打包数据库可以用于数据库版本控制的目的。通过将数据库的结构和数据打包成一个文件,可以方便地进行版本管理和追踪,确保不同环境中的数据库保持一致性。
总之,数据库打包是一种将数据库中的数据和相关对象进行归档和备份的操作,具有数据迁移、备份、恢复、共享和版本控制等多种作用和意义。通过打包,可以方便地管理和操作数据库,保护数据的安全性和完整性。
1年前 -
-
数据库打包是指将数据库中的数据和结构以一种可移植的方式进行封装,以便在不同的环境中进行迁移和部署。具体来说,数据库打包操作将数据库的所有表、视图、存储过程、触发器等对象以及其中的数据一起打包成一个文件或者一个可执行文件,这样可以方便地将数据库迁移到其他服务器或者在不同的环境中进行部署。
数据库打包的主要目的是为了简化数据库的迁移和部署过程,避免因为环境差异而导致的配置和依赖问题。通过将数据库打包成一个独立的文件,可以确保数据库在不同的环境中能够以相同的方式运行,从而提高了数据库的可移植性和一致性。
数据库打包一般包括以下几个步骤:
-
导出数据和结构:首先,需要使用数据库管理工具或者命令行工具将数据库中的数据和结构导出到一个文件中。这个文件包含了数据库的表、视图、存储过程、触发器等对象的定义,以及其中的数据。
-
打包文件:在导出数据和结构之后,可以将导出的文件进行打包,将其封装成一个独立的文件或者可执行文件。这个文件可以包含所有的数据库对象和数据,也可以只包含部分对象或者数据,具体取决于需要迁移或者部署的需求。
-
迁移和部署:将打包文件移动到目标环境,并在目标环境中进行解包和部署操作。解包操作将打包文件还原为原始的数据和结构,部署操作将这些数据和结构加载到目标环境中的数据库中。
总的来说,数据库打包是一种将数据库以可移植的方式进行封装的操作,可以简化数据库的迁移和部署过程,提高数据库的可移植性和一致性。通过数据库打包,可以方便地将数据库从一个环境迁移到另一个环境,并确保数据库在不同的环境中以相同的方式运行。
1年前 -
-
数据库打包是指将数据库中的数据和结构以某种格式进行压缩和打包,以便在不同的环境中进行传输、备份或恢复。打包数据库可以减小文件大小,提高传输速度,便于存储和管理。
数据库打包通常包括以下步骤:
-
导出数据库:将数据库中的数据和结构导出为一个文件,通常是以特定的格式(如SQL脚本、CSV文件等)保存。
-
压缩文件:使用压缩算法将导出的数据库文件进行压缩,减小文件大小。常见的压缩算法有ZIP、GZIP等。
-
打包文件:将压缩后的数据库文件与其他相关文件(如日志文件、配置文件等)打包成一个单独的文件,方便传输和管理。打包文件通常使用常见的归档格式(如ZIP、TAR等)进行打包。
数据库打包的目的可以有以下几点:
-
数据迁移:将数据库从一个环境迁移到另一个环境,如从开发环境迁移到测试环境或生产环境。通过打包数据库,可以将整个数据库以及相关文件一起打包,方便在不同环境中进行传输和恢复。
-
数据备份:将数据库备份为一个文件,以便在需要时进行恢复。打包数据库可以将数据和结构一起保存,方便进行全量恢复。
-
数据共享:将数据库打包后可以方便地进行共享,可以将数据库文件发送给其他人进行数据分析、处理或共同开发。
-
数据安全:通过数据库打包可以对数据库进行加密或密码保护,确保数据的安全性。
数据库打包的具体操作流程可以根据不同的数据库管理系统和工具而有所差异,下面是一个通用的数据库打包操作流程:
-
使用数据库管理工具(如MySQL Workbench、SQL Server Management Studio等)连接到要打包的数据库。
-
导出数据库:选择要导出的数据库对象(如表、视图、存储过程等),将其导出为一个文件。根据需要选择导出的数据和结构。
-
压缩文件:使用压缩工具(如WinRAR、7-Zip等)对导出的数据库文件进行压缩,减小文件大小。
-
打包文件:将压缩后的数据库文件与其他相关文件一起打包成一个单独的文件。可以使用归档工具(如WinRAR、7-Zip等)将文件打包为ZIP或TAR格式。
-
完成打包后,可以将打包文件进行传输、备份或共享。
需要注意的是,数据库打包只是将数据库导出为一个文件,并不涉及实际的数据库操作。在进行数据库打包之前,应该确保数据库的一致性和完整性,同时备份好重要的数据,以防出现意外情况。
1年前 -